BREAKING: Jim Hickey Steps Down As Cubs Pitching Coach

-

Well, we haven’t heard anything in a while about the Cubs pitching coach position after rumors that Jim Hickey would not return in 2019, and that’s now official.

The Cubs announced on Tuesday that Hickey has stepped down.

So, that means the Cubs will have three pitching coaches in three years, the same as their hitting coach situation.

Interesting to see that Hickey is stepping down. Maybe Joe Maddon being a lame duck manager in 2019 factored into it. We’ll definitely know more as time goes on, however for now it is labeled as a personal matter for Hickey, so we wish him nothing but the best.

About three weeks back ESPN’s Jesse Rogers reported that Hickey would not return as pitching coach in 2019.
